Report: 24-01-2015 – Ladies 3rd’s (1) vs. (0) Chapeltown 2nd’s

January 24, 2015 by Slazenger HC

Slazengers ladies 3s continued with their strong start to the new year with a 1 – 0 home victory over Chapeltown 2s. Despite losing by the same goal margin earlier in the year Slazenger’s looked the stronger of the two sides. They scored the only goal of the game with a quick response after a Chapeltown attack down the middle of the pitch.

The resulting counter attack consisted of a succession of short passes leading to the ball being on the stick of Lilly Miles who dribbled round the Chapeltown defence only to be initially denied by the Chapeltown keeper, Miles however took advantage of the rebound with a clean strike to take a 1-0 scoreline into half time.

The second half continued in the same manner with the Slazengers mid field of Emily Entwisle, Linda Stacey and player of the match Miles working tirelessly however Slazengers could not find the finishing touch and the scoreline remained the same at the final whistle with the Horbury side deserving the full three points.
